Bug report

Seen on Windows free threading build, but not free threading specific:

https://github.com/python/cpython/actions/runs/13606907022/job/38039459160?pr=130732

This is in Windows specific code. Not yet sure if this is free threading specific.

ERROR: test_async_error_callback (test.test_multiprocessing_spawn.test_processes.WithProcessesTestPoolWorkerErrors.test_async_error_callback)
----------------------------------------------------------------------
Traceback (most recent call last):
  File "D:\a\cpython\cpython\Lib\test\_test_multiprocessing.py", line 3101, in test_async_error_callback
    p.close()
    ~~~~~~~^^
  File "D:\a\cpython\cpython\Lib\multiprocessing\pool.py", line 652, in close
    self._change_notifier.put(None)
    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~^^^^^^
  File "D:\a\cpython\cpython\Lib\multiprocessing\queues.py", line 394, in put
    self._writer.send_bytes(obj)
    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~^^^^^
  File "D:\a\cpython\cpython\Lib\multiprocessing\connection.py", line 206, in send_bytes
    self._send_bytes(m[offset:offset + size])
    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^
  File "D:\a\cpython\cpython\Lib\multiprocessing\connection.py", line 293, in _send_bytes
    raise ValueError("concurrent send_bytes() calls "
                     "are not supported")
ValueError: concurrent send_bytes() calls are not supported
